Partager via


EcSaveSubscription, fonction (evcoll.h)

La fonction EcSaveSubscription enregistre les informations de configuration de l’abonnement. Cette fonction doit être appelée chaque fois que de nouvelles valeurs sont ajoutées ou mises à jour à l’abonnement par la méthode EcSetSubscriptionProperty . Si l’abonnement est activé, l’abonnement est activé lors de son enregistrement.

Syntaxe

BOOL EcSaveSubscription(
  [in] EC_HANDLE Subscription,
  [in] DWORD     Flags
);

Paramètres

[in] Subscription

Handle de l’objet d’abonnement.

[in] Flags

Réservé. Doit avoir la valeur NULL.

Valeur retournée

Cette fonction retourne BOOL.

Remarques

Pour réessayer un abonnement pour toutes les sources d’événements d’un abonnement, utilisez la fonction EcSaveSubscription au lieu d’appeler EcRetrySubscription sur chaque source d’événement individuellement.

L’abonnement sera actif uniquement si le service collecteur est en cours d’exécution. Le service doit être configuré pour démarrer et s’exécuter automatiquement après le démarrage de l’ordinateur.

Exemples

Pour obtenir un exemple de code à l’aide de la fonction EcSaveSubscription , consultez Création d’un abonnement initié par un collecteur ou Création d’un abonnement initié par la source.

Configuration requise

Condition requise Valeur
Client minimal pris en charge Windows Vista
Serveur minimal pris en charge Windows Server 2008
Plateforme cible Windows
En-tête evcoll.h
Bibliothèque Wecapi.lib
DLL Wecapi.dll

Voir aussi

Fonctions du collecteur d’événements Windows